What Is a Good OPS in Baseball

OPS (On-base Plus Slugging) is a key baseball statistic that measures a player’s offensive performance by combining on-base percentage and slugging percentage. A good OPS varies depending on league standards and era but generally reflects a player’s ability to reach base and hit for power.

What Is a Cut Sheet

A cut sheet is a concise document that provides detailed specifications and information about a product, material, or component. It is commonly used in industries such as manufacturing, construction, and design to communicate essential details for decision-making, installation, or purchasing.

What Is a Board Book

A board book is a type of book designed primarily for young children, featuring thick cardboard pages that are durable and easy to handle. These books are intended to withstand rough handling and help introduce early literacy skills.

What Is a Hybrid Mattress

A hybrid mattress combines the features of innerspring coils and foam layers to offer a balance of support and comfort. It is designed to provide pressure relief, durability, and temperature regulation by integrating multiple materials in its construction.

What Is a 4×2 Drivetrain

A 4×2 drivetrain is a vehicle configuration where power is delivered to two wheels on one axle, typically the rear wheels. This setup is common in many passenger cars and light trucks, offering a balance of efficiency and traction for standard road conditions.

What Is a Riser Desk

A riser desk is an accessory that elevates the work surface or monitor to improve ergonomic posture and workspace organization. It is commonly used to convert a traditional desk into a standing desk or to enhance the height of computer monitors.
